How they compare

Cambodia currently reports 21 t against 18 t in Saint Martin (French part), a difference of 3 t.

That makes Cambodia's figure about 1.2 times Saint Martin (French part)'s.

The two have swapped places 7 times across 14 shared years of data; in 2011 it was Saint Martin (French part) ahead.

Cambodia ranks 143rd and Saint Martin (French part) ranks 145th of 204 countries.

Cambodia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
